Glossary term
CBN: CBN, or cannabinol, is another minor cannabinoid often discussed in consumer and specialist cannabis spaces. It may appear on detailed potency reports or product specifications.
Why this term matters
Patients may see it and assume it is a major active ingredient in every product.
UK medical cannabis context
More common in COAs and commercial language than in formal NHS guidance.
What not to assume
It should not be treated as a stand-alone promise of sleep or sedation benefit based on marketing alone.
Careful wording: Avoid slogan-like claims such as “CBN equals sleep”.
